Sorry the stocker finally gave out on you, but like you said it did last a long time. If you don't want to spend alot of money but get a good (but a little stiffer than stock) clutch check out SPEC stage 3 clutches. Stage 1-2 aren't as stiff as the 3rd stage but stage 2 maxes out at 530ft/lb tq. So yes you need something more capable and the SPEC 3 is good for 695ft/lbs tq. Price wise there the most decent at $341.99 and http://www.americanmuscle.com is offering free shipping so thats a great deal.

If your still not satisfied you could go with Centerforce clutches they are alot stiffer than stock and even a spec clutch in my opinion but can hold 1000-1200hp. At a much bigger price of course. They run around $800-$1000.

I know you said that you didn't want to spend alot of money on a setup but if your able to check out RAM clutches they offer high capacity clutches 1500hp and 900+ft/lb tq. The bad news is the price, $1229.95. Plus there is RAM Throwout bearing and RAM Pilot Bearing, Bushings which add on another 40 bucks to the already high price tag.

Jeff is running a spec 2+ 635# capacity, kevlar carbon. The new spec twin appears better so far, less plate chatter noises compared to other twins. But it's new. dual spec organic is 900# capacity. Way overkill. These stock cobra 03 clutches are good for a stocker, much hd pp than the mach. Like I said I hate getting into metallic, a guy like me can't launch good on the street. You gotta slip it a lil. The other is a ram powergrip hd+ again metallic on one side.

On a side note anyone can tear a clutch out pronto, I tend to do good but I beat it pretty hard, heavy car, lots of tq = clutch wear. If they had room a 12" would be better it's all about area. Otherwise gotta go twins or metallic.
